Multiple Choice
Which factor is important in making it possible to cool yourself by sweating?
A
The high surface tension of water
B
The low specific heat of water
C
The low density of water
D
The high heat of vaporization of water
Verified step by step guidance
1
Understand the concept of sweating: Sweating is a biological process where water is released onto the surface of the skin. The evaporation of sweat helps cool the body by removing heat.
Learn about the heat of vaporization: The heat of vaporization is the amount of energy required to convert a liquid into a gas. Water has a high heat of vaporization, meaning it requires a significant amount of energy to evaporate.
Relate the heat of vaporization to cooling: When sweat evaporates, it absorbs heat from the skin to overcome the high heat of vaporization of water. This process removes heat from the body, leading to cooling.
Eliminate incorrect options: The high surface tension of water, low specific heat of water, and low density of water are not directly related to the cooling effect of sweating. Focus on the property that involves energy transfer during evaporation.
Conclude that the high heat of vaporization of water is the key factor: This property ensures that a significant amount of heat is absorbed during evaporation, making sweating an effective cooling mechanism.
